Tourism Trinidad Limited is thrilled to have brought renowned culinary food blogger and YouTuber, Mark Wiens (Migrationology) to Trinidad and Tobago to experience our incredible culinary offering and unique culture.
Over the course of 9 days, Mark ventured throughout the island to experience our sweet hand, trying well over 50 different types of food and drink from various communities, local shops and vendors that best represent our diversity.
Mark shares “Trinidad has been an incredible experience. People have welcomed us with open arms, the beauty of the island is spectacular, and the food has been an overdose of delicious spice and flavor! Thank you to the people of Trinidad for being so cool and sharing your love of food with me!”
